Lillian Dembroski Obituary

Lillian C. (Tokarczyk) Dembroski, 93, of Springfield, died Wednesday, January 13, 2021 at Bear Mountain in West Springfield. Born in Ludlow on Nov. 10, 1927, she was the daughter of the late Joseph and Catherine (Wojcik) Tokarczyk. Lillian was a lifelong Springfield resident and worked for the Forbes & Wallace and JC Penney department stores. She will be remembered for her love of family, gardening, crossword puzzles, reading and going on driving adventures. She was also a member of Immaculate Conception Church in Indian Orchard.

The wife of the late Edwin A. Dembroski, she is survived by her three children, son, Bruce Dembroski of Germantown, MD, and daughters, Gail Beaulieu and her husband Thomas of W. Springfield and Joyce Keefe of Norwell, one sister, Shirley Tokarczyk of Springfield as well as nine grandchildren and twelve great-grandchildren.

Funeral Services for Lillian will be held on Saturday, Jan. 16, with “walk-thru” Calling Hours from 9:30am – 11am at Nowak Funeral & Cremation Services, 15 Ludlow Ave., Springfield followed by a Funeral Mass at Immaculate Conception Church, 25 Parker St., Indian Orchard at 11:30am. Burial will follow in St. Aloysius Cemetery, Indian Orchard.
